Neuromyelitis optica: Clinical course and potential prognostic indicators.

Nidhila Masha1, Dorlan J Kimbrough2, Christopher P Eckstein2

  • 1Duke University School of Medicine, 8 Searle Center Dr, Durham, NC 27710, USA.

Multiple Sclerosis and Related Disorders
|December 4, 2022
PubMed
Summary

Neuromyelitis optica spectrum disorder (NMOSD) patients often show stable or improved disability, challenging previous views. Aquaporin-4 (AQP4) status and plasmapheresis did not significantly impact NMOSD prognosis in this study.

Area of Science:

  • Neurology
  • Immunology
  • Autoimmune Diseases

Background:

  • Neuromyelitis optica spectrum disorder (NMOSD) is a rare autoimmune neurological disorder.
  • It is characterized by antibodies targeting aquaporin-4 (AQP4).
  • NMOSD has been traditionally viewed as a progressive condition with accumulating disability.

Purpose of the Study:

  • To evaluate the longitudinal disease course in NMOSD patients.
  • To investigate the influence of AQP4 seropositivity, AQP4 serum titer levels, and plasmapheresis on NMOSD prognosis.

Main Methods:

  • Retrospective chart review of 53 NMOSD patients.
  • Collected data on disease course, imaging, demographics, and serum AQP4 titers.
  • Calculated disability progression using EDSS scores and analyzed correlations with prognostic factors.

Main Results:

  • Contrary to expectations, most patients showed no disability change (31.9%) or improvement (27.1%).
  • No significant association was found between prognosis and initial AQP4 seropositivity (p=0.830).
  • Initial AQP4 serum titer levels (p=0.338) and plasmapheresis (p=0.1149) also showed no significant correlation with prognosis.

Conclusions:

  • This study suggests a more favorable NMOSD disease course than previously reported, potentially due to modern treatments.
  • AQP4 seropositivity or titer levels may not reliably predict NMOSD prognosis.
  • Further research is needed to clarify the role of plasmapheresis in NMOSD treatment.
